Introduction

Rabies immunoglobulin (RIG), a critical component of post-exposure treatment, provides immediate antibodies to neutralize the virus before it reaches the brain. In 2024, updates to RIG production and delivery are addressing longstanding shortages, especially in regions where dog bites are common and RIG access is limited.
